JBG SMITH Properties owns, operates, and develops mixed-use properties concentrated in amenity-rich, Metro-served submarkets. The markets are in and around Washington, DC, most notably National Landing, where through our focus on placemaking, we cultivate vibrant, highly amenitized, walkable neighborhoods. JBG SMITH's portfolio comprises 12.0 million square feet at share of multifamily, office, and retail assets, and a 3.6 million square-foot development pipeline.
